Australia boasts the highest per-capita uptake of rooftop solar globally. This rapid decentralization places extreme stress on the grid distribution networks, driving the transition towards Virtual Power Plants (VPPs) and intelligent microgrids. Consequently, a robust, smart Battery Management System (BMS) has shifted from a basic safety module to a complex, edge-computing communication hub.
Operating under the stringent Australian standards, such as AS/NZS 5139 (for battery installation safety) and AS/NZS 4777.2 (grid connection of energy systems), solar storage systems require a highly reliable BMS. These units must withstand extreme thermal conditions, manage active cell-balancing dynamically, and interface seamlessly with regional utilities and global standard communication systems.

Off-grid properties in Western Australia and Northern Territory rely heavily on isolated solar installations. Standard battery assemblies often fail due to intense ambient heat triggering over-temperature alarms. Our Smart BMS systems feature multi-sensor temperature telemetry arrays and integrated control relays to interface directly with active cooling fans or liquid thermal loops, ensuring system runtime even during extreme heat waves.
With VPP initiatives expanding rapidly across South Australia and Victoria, residential batteries must respond dynamically to dispatch calls from grid operators. This requires a BMS capable of ultra-low latency telemetry transmission via CANbus/Modbus protocols. Jonas Energy's systems integrate smoothly with localized EMS (Energy Management Systems) to coordinate active power dispatch cycles without degrading cells.
Mining operators require dependable off-grid systems. Heavy machinery startups cause high surge currents that can damage unprotected battery packs. Our specialized high-voltage BMS systems (up to 700V and 300A discharge rates) utilize robust copper trace PCBA and magnetic contactors to safely isolate localized faults without knocking out the whole power cabinet.
As logistics and postal services transition to electric drivetrains, rapid charging stations require robust battery management. Smart BMS boards equipped with 4G GPS and Bluetooth trackers monitor real-time State-of-Health (SoH), ensuring swapped batteries undergo uniform, temperature-controlled fast charging schedules.
